Proposed law on burning holy books and limitations on visual experiences
The proposed law in Denmark aims to criminalize the burning of holy books, including the Quran. It also raises questions about computer-generated simulation videos and other visual experiences. While the law focuses on the burning of holy books, including religious symbols, there are concerns about the boundaries between art and offensive expressions. The law aims to prevent individuals from claiming that their actions are performance art and using that as a defense. However, there is a debate about whether restrictions on performance art should be included. Overall, the law highlights the tension between freedom of speech and the need to protect religious sensitivities.
